Touro Receives $2.5 Million in Tuition Funding For Underserved Students

The Touro College Graduate School of Social Work (GSSW) today announced the receipt of a $2.5 million grant from the Health Resources and Services Administration (HRSA) of the United States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) to fund scholarships for underserved graduate students in social work beginning fall semester 2016. Carver Federal Savings Bank Hosts A Pop-Up Enrollment Center In Harlem

On Thursday, July 21st, 2016, the Mayor’s Office of Immigrant Affairs, Department of Consumer Affairs, and Carver Federal Savings Bank launched an IDNYC pop-up enrollment center at the bank’s 125th Street branch, giving Harlem residents easy access to IDNYC and its banking benefits. Harlem Landlord Charged For Gutting Building With Family Inside

It was an eviction by demolition. An East Harlem landlord, a building manager and a contractor have been accused of gut-renovating a building while a family of seven — including five young kids — were still living inside, authorities said Tuesday. Espaillat’s Historic Story Receives Thunderous Ovation At Democratic National Convention (video)

Today, Harlem State Senator Adriano Espaillat, the Democratic primary winner in New York’s 13th congressional district, addressed the delegates at the Democratic National Convention in Philadelphia in support of the Clinton-Kaine ticket. Morrie “Mr. Cheez Doodles” Yohai, Harlem NY 1920 – 2010

Morrie Robert Yohai, (pronounced yo-high), March 4, 1920 – July 27, 2010, was an American food company executive best known for his creation of Cheez Doodles, a cylindrical baked cornmeal puff most often with a cheddar cheese flavor.
